What companies run services between Sarlat-la-Canéda, France and Amsterdam, Netherlands?

You can take a train from Sarlat to Amsterdam Centraal via Libourne, Paris Montparnasse 1 Et 2, Montparnasse Bienvenue, Gare du Nord, and Paris Nord in around 10h 12m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from LR SARLAT LA CANEDA-Pl Pasteur(1) to Amsterdam Sloterdijk via LR MONTIGNAC-Place Tourny, LR BRIVE-Université, Universite, Brive-la-Gaillarde - Brive Laroche Multimodal Interchange Hub, and Clermont-Ferrand in around 19h 32m.
